Description

This security bulletin contains information about 9 secuirty vulnerabilities.


1) Stack-based buffer overflow (CVE-ID: CVE-2022-40516)

The vulnerability allows a local user to execute arbitrary code on the target system.

The vulnerability exists due to a boundary error. A local user can trigger stack-based buffer overflow and execute arbitrary code on the target system.

Successful exploitation of this vulnerability may result in complete compromise of vulnerable system.
